Ashley Holzer and Dressed In Black danced their way to a top 10 finish at the prestigious Palm Beach Dressage Derby CDI-W, held March 4-8 in Wellington, Fla. as part of the Adequan Global Dressage Festival (AGDF).

Riding to a musical arrangement composed by Tamara Williams in the FEI Grand Prix Freestyle CDI-W on Mar. 6, Holzer and Dressed In Black (Dresemann x Sweetheart), her 10-year-old Westphalian gelding, led the Canadian line-up to tie for seventh place on a score of 72.35%.

“I was thrilled with my ride on Friday,” said Holzer, a four-time Olympian for Canada. “Dressed in Black was so much fun to ride. To feel a horse try his best is always the ultimate prize in this sport. This was his first time competing in this electric atmosphere against some of the best in the world.”
